On estimation and influence diagnostics for zero-inflated negative binomial regression models

چکیده

The zero-in ated negative binomial model is used to account for overdispersion detected in data that are initially analyzed under the zero-in ated Poisson model. We consider a frequentist analysis, a jackknife estimator and non-parametric bootstrap for parameter estimation of zero-in ated negative binomial regression models. In addition, an EM-type algorithm is developed to perform maximum likelihood estimation. Then, we derive the appropriate matrices for assessing local in uence on the parameter estimates under di erent perturbation schemes and present some ways to perform global in uence analysis. In order to study departures from the error assumption as well as the presence of outliers, we perform residual analysis based on the standardized Pearson residuals. The relevance of the approach is illustrated with a real data set, where it is shown that, by removing the most in uential observations, the decision about which model best ts the data changes.
